摘要
为了验证各种典型吸附模型在非线性拟合和线性拟合的条件下,拟合结果是否相同这一问题,文章以沙粒对氨氮的吸附试验为例,对Langmuir和Freundlish吸附等温线模型以及准一级和准二级吸附动力学模型和附热力学Van’t Hoff模型进行了相同试验数据条件下的非线性拟合和线性拟合。结果表明,两种吸附等温线模型和准一级动力学模型的线性拟合相关系数小于对应的非线性拟合相关系数,并且两种拟合所得参数的差距也较大;但是,在准二级吸附动力学模型和Van’t Hoff模型中,情况又有所不同,表现出来线性拟合的相关系数大于等于非线性拟合的相关系数,并且两种拟合所得参数的相对误差小于1%,因此,可将其作为判定线性拟合结果是否合理的一个参考依据。综上所述,吸附模型的拟合应尽量采用非线性拟合,如若采用线性拟合,则有可能会带来较大的误差,从而影响吸附模型的精度。
        In order to verify whether the fitting results were same by nonlinear fitting and linear fitting about various typical adsorption models,the paper took the experiment of sand adsorbing ammonia nitrogen.The Langmuir and Freundlish adsorption isotherm models,pseudo-first-order and pseudo-second-order adsorption kinetics models and Van't Hoff model of adsorption thermodynamics were fitted by nonlinear and linear fitting with the same experimental data.The results showed that the correlation coefficients of nonlinear fitting for Langmuir model,Freundlish model and pseudo-first-order kinetics model were greater than corresponding linear fitting and the parameters obtained by linear fitting were very different with the nonlinear fitting.But,the situation of fitting results for pseudo-second-order adsorption kinetics model and Van't Hoff model was different.The correlation coefficient of linear fitting was greater than or equal to nonlinear fitting correlation coefficient,and the relative errors of parameters obtained by nonlinear fitting and linear fitting were less than one percent.So it could be considered as a reference for adsorption models to determine whether linear fitting result is suitable.In summary,the nonlinear fitting is proposed to adsorption models processing.If adsorption models were fitted by linear fitting,it is likely to bring about a bigger error and affect the precision of the models.
